Matthew 20:29-34
The healing of two blind men
29 As they were going out of Jericho, a large crowd was following Jesus. 30 Just then two blind men were sitting by the wayside, and heard that Jesus was going by. “Have pity on us, Master, son of David!” they shouted.
31 The crowd scolded them and told them to be silent. But they shouted out all the more, “Have pity on us, Master, son of David!”
32 Jesus came to a stop. He called them. “What d’you want me to do for you?” he asked.
33 “Master,” they replied, “we want you to open our eyes.”
34 Jesus was very moved. He touched their eyes. At once they could see again, and they followed him.
